Yes, it does all of those fields and more. It can only do sensor data for sensors that are in the vehicle. OBD1 is much more limited than OBD2 so no OBD1 scan tool can give you the data an OBD2 tool can in use on an OBD2 vehicle. The Ease GM OBD1 scan tool will read out every sensor available for a GM OBD1 vehicle of the year it is hooked up to.
The Ease tool will display it in column format similar to that which you have posted, or in continuous chart format, or in digital box format. All of this is in the zip file I sent you by email. It will also record DTCs (diagnostic trouble codes) and allow you to record snapshots and mark spots dynamically while scanning by using the Function keys. You can review these areas later in replay mode. With enough disk space you can record for hours.
